TitleLetter. Gilbert Hamilton (Soho) to Boulton Watt & Co. 27 Apr. 1846.
LevelItem
Date27 Apr 1846
DescriptionDocketed “Encloses copy of letter from John Grantham – particulars respecting it. Thinks we shall have great difficulty in casting the iron troughs for South Devon Railway. William Langdon’s letter and drawings come to hand. The Trident ladders are in hand. The small engine and air pump beam will be sent away at the end of the week. Sends lists of Trident’s and Centaur’s duplicates and tools. Sends copy of drawing of the lower range of pipes for the Hamburg water works. About Centaur and Trident’s air pump beams. States cost of copper chimney and boiler.” See under Grantham for his letter.
